Popular places to visit

Anamori Inari Shrine
Walk through corridors of torii gates, spot dozens of fox statues and watch as worshippers collect sacred sand at this small Shinto shrine.

Ikegami Honmonji Temple
One of Japan’s oldest five-story pagodas crowns a remarkable and beautiful temple complex dedicated to Saint Nichiren from the 13th century.

Folk Museum of Ota Borough
From prehistoric shell mounds and ancient pottery to 20th-century literary movements, every aspect of the Ota’s local history is explored in this free museum.

Nishikamata Park
Kids can burn excess energy and parents can relax in this suburban park, located not too far from some of Ota Ward’s main attractions.

Heiwajima Hotspring
Soak in baths, sweat in steam rooms or just relax with a television show at a spa located very close to Haneda International Airport.

Kamata Hachiman Shrine
Two unusual shrine attendants – white poodles – make this Shinto shrine worth a visit even during times outside cherry blossom season.
